Square Knot Around Bead or Stone
by: Anonymous

Well, do you know how to do the square knot?

Make a couple square knots and when you are ready to use the stone or bead just run the two middle strings through the hole of the stone/bead then do a square knot directly beneath the stone or bead.

If you pull too tight the sting will cover more of the stone, if you do it more loose the bead or stone will have room to move around.
